Coefficient of Determination (R²) Calculation & Interpretation

NettetThe definition of R-squared is fairly straight-forward; it is the percentage of the response variable variation that is explained by a linear model. Or: R-squared = Explained variation / Total variation. R-squared is always between 0 and 100%: 0% indicates that the model explains none of the variability of the response data around its mean. This would have a value of 0.135 for the above example given that the fit was linear with an unforced intercept. History. The creation of the coefficient of determination has been attributed to the geneticist Sewall Wright and was first published in 1921. Nettet6. okt. 2024 · Statisticians have developed a particular method, called the “method of least squares,” which is used to find a “line of best fit” for a set of data that shows a linear trend. The algorithm seeks to find the line that minimizes the total error. Least squares linear regression, as a means of finding a good rough linear fit to a set of points was performed by Legendre (1805) and Gauss (1809) for the prediction of planetary movement. Quetelet was responsible for making the procedure well-known and for using it extensively in the social sciences.
